Mongolian Ground Beef And Noodles


  • Author: Brandi Oshea
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 to 5 servings

Ingredients

– 1 pound (about 450 grams) ground beef

– 5 cloves minced garlic

– One-third cup brown sugar

– One-quarter cup beef broth

– One-third cup soy sauce

– 3 tablespoons hoisin sauce

– Half a teaspoon ground ginger

– Half a teaspoon black pepper

– A pinch of red pepper flakes (optional)

– 10 ounces (about 280 grams) linguine

– 1 tablespoon cornstarch

– 2 tablespoons water

– 4 sliced green onions


Instructions

1-Gather and prep ingredients: Cook linguine first.

2-Brown the ground beef in a skillet.

3-Add garlic and spices, then mix in the sauce.

4-Thicken with cornstarch mixture.

5-Combine noodles and finish with green onions.

Notes

⏳ Prepare all ingredients ahead for a smooth cooking process.
🌢️ Adjust red pepper flakes to control the spiciness to your liking.
🍜 Use leftover cooked noodles or rice for a quick alternative to fresh linguine.
